About Espresso

Espresso is a dark orange paint colour by Benjamin Moore with a warm, yellow-red undertone. Its warm character brings a sense of comfort and cosiness to any space, making it a popular choice for modern interiors. It is particularly well suited to feature walls, dining rooms, bedrooms. Frequently asked questions about Espresso

What undertone does Espresso have?

Espresso by Benjamin Moore has a warm, yellow-red undertone. It is a warm dark colour that falls within the orange family. This makes it inviting and cosy in most lighting conditions.

Is Espresso good for small rooms?

Espresso is a dark colour, so it may make very small rooms feel more enclosed. However, it can create a dramatic, cocooning effect in feature walls and dining rooms. Pair it with lighter trim and furnishings to balance the depth.

What colours go well with Espresso?

Espresso pairs beautifully with cool neutrals, soft whites, and muted blues for contrast, or with other warm tones like terracotta and gold for a layered, tonal look.

Which rooms suit Espresso best?

Based on its dark tone and warm undertone, Espresso works especially well in feature walls, dining rooms, bedrooms, cosy reading nooks. Darker shades like this add depth and drama, creating an intimate atmosphere.
